Harold Thomas “Tom” Dawson, Jr., of Castroville, passed away on September 29, 2017 in San Antonio at the age of 84 years. He was born September 10, 1933 in San Antonio.
Tom was preceded in death by his parents, Harold Thomas Dawson, Sr. and Carrie Morgan Dawson and his granddaughter, Brandy Cummings.
On June 25, 1953, Tom married Deloy Martin at her parent’s home in San Juan, Texas. Tom was a math teacher and coach at Donna High School, and later was involved in agricultural business management. He and his wife moved to Castroville after retirement, where he continued his interests in antiques, golf and other hobbies. Tom loved his town of Castroville and was an active participant in the St. Louis Catholic Church and community affairs.
Survivors include his wife of 64 years, Deloy Dawson of Castroville and three children, Clark Dawson and his wife Robin of Universal City, Susan Farrell of Floresville, Robert Dawson and his wife Carolyn of Lozano; seven grandchildren and five great-grandchildren.
One decade of the Holy Rosary was recited at 10:00 am on Friday, October 6, 2017 at St. Louis Catholic Church, followed by the Mass of the Resurrection. Interment was at St. Louis Catholic Cemetery. In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to A.C.T.S. of the St. Louis Catholic Church.
